Job description Charterhouse is working with a leading international technology organisation who is looking to hire a Human Resources Manager to support the full spectrum of HR activity across their middle east business. This role is pivotal in driving people performance, shaping organisational culture, and ensuring strong alignment between HR strategy and wider business objectives. About the Role The Human Resources Manager will lead and manage regional HR operations, policies, and strategic initiatives. Acting as a key partner to senior leadership, this role is responsible for delivering expert guidance across organisational design, change management, talent development, employee relations, and workforce planning. The role will work closely with business leaders to develop and execute a regional HR strategy that elevates performance, supports business growth, and ensures consistent, high-quality employee experiences. A key focus of the role is building strong relationships with stakeholders, ensuring local HR practices are aligned to global strategy while ensuring to meet local best policies. In this role, the Manager will be responsible for HR functions including performance management cycles, talent management, engagement initiatives, employee relations, compensation & benefits, and workforce planning. The position will require managing complex employee relations matters, providing coaching to managers on HR best practice, and ensuring compliance with employment law. Additionally, responsibilities include supporting the delivery of organisational change programmes, restructures, and leadership development initiatives. As a sole contributor, the role will oversee HR operations, data management and HR Administration. About You To be considered for this role, the candidate must have experience in HR management or business partnering within a multinational, or corporate environment, work experience in the Technology Industry is preferred. The successful candidate must be an influential communicator with the ability to partner effectively with senior leaders and challenge decision‑making. You will have experience overseeing HR projects, leading engagement initiatives, and navigating employment legislation within the UAE. A Bachelors Degree in Human Resources, Business Administration, or a related field is preferred. Excellent communication skills in English are required. #J-18808-Ljbffr
